Cruising isn’t for everyone. New Scientist Discovery Tours invite cruise skeptics and fans alike to experience its collection of small-ship, science-focused expeditions. The company’s cruises cover a range of topics and host experts to further educate guests along the way.

 

Consider these expeditions for the cruise skeptic in your life.

 

Alfred Russel Wallace Expedition Cruise, Indonesia

Trace the steps of biologist and naturalist Alfred Russel Wallace on this 13-day tour of Indonesia. Take part in daily kayak, paddleboard and snorkel excursions for an up-close experience of the local ecosystems.

 

Cruise Wild, Historical and Archaeological Scotland

This 12-day tour brings guests through Scotland’s remote islands, combining historical exploration and nature experiences. Tour Neolithic, Bronze and Iron Age sites, as well as UNESCO World Heritage locations. Look out for whales, dolphins, otters and seals during the sailing. Learn about Scotland’s culture with stops in Iona, Skara Brae, Skye, Eigg and St. Kilda.

 

Marine Conservation Cruise Exploring Darwin’s Galapagos

A bucket-list destination for many travelers, Ecuador’s Galapagos Islands promise unforgettable wildlife encounters. This eight-day tour features sailings in summers 2025 and 2026. Marine biology and natural history experts join the expedition. Enjoy exclusive private talks led by Charles Darwin Research Station’s science director.

 

Total Solar Eclipse 2027 Nile Cruise: Egypt

Witness the longest solar eclipse of our lifetime during a cruise along the Nile River in Egypt. Guests sail from Aswan to Luxor, stopping at many of the country’s most iconic archaeological sites. This experience includes talks with astronomy experts.
